The Major Treasure Room is one of the rooms of the Skull Cave. It in contains several priceless artifacts, given to or found by, The Phantom, throughout the centuries. See also the Minor Treasure Room.

Behind the scenes
The Major Treasure Room was first mentioned and seen in "Treasure of the Skull Cave". The first of its objects, Diamond Cup of Alexander the Great, was however introduced eight years earlier, in "Alexander's Cup".
In "The Phantom Cowboy" a partial list of objects in the Major Treasure Room is seen for the first time.
